Sharon Cuneta, often referred to as “the Megastar,” is a renowned Filipino singer, actress, and television personality with a career spanning more than four decades. She rose to fame at a young age with popular songs such as “Mr. DJ,” “Kahit Maputi Na Ang Buhok Ko,” and “High School Life.” As a prominent figure in the Philippines, Cuneta has released over 40 albums and starred in more than fifty films, including well-known titles like “Dear Heart,” “Madrasta,” and “BFF: Best Friends Forever.” Throughout her career, she has earned numerous awards, including four FAMAS Awards for Best Actress and a Lifetime Achievement Award from the Gawad Urian Awards. Besides her accomplishments in music and acting, Cuneta is also recognized for her philanthropic work and advocacy for animal welfare in the Philippines.
